One character of the alphabet “weighs” 10 bits. How many characters are there in this alphabet?

N = 2 ^ i
i = 10
1) Therefore, according to the formula N = 2 ^ i = 2 ^ 10 = 1024 characters
Answer: if a character in the alphabet weighs 10 bits, then there are only 1024 characters in the alphabet.
